Output 3ed342a6d3db66c954ef2f6d8e3a609cfa662fb82a21af5b91c4987f7b0945fe:0

value
5800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08df9c5bf761da39d8db7b56a00ea37eb2d71e50 OP_EQUAL
address
32VwCpxUDuZSqMaFYYLUdmHNdwHd8sT3Bq
transaction
3ed342a6d3db66c954ef2f6d8e3a609cfa662fb82a21af5b91c4987f7b0945fe
spent
true